Mr. Adrian Cummins:

The Department of Social Protection, the association and our colleagues in the Irish Hotels Federation were asked to participate in jobs fairs. We participated in three jobs fairs this year. A total of 800 people turned up at a jobs fair in Dublin looking for a job. A total of 23% of them got a job afterwards in the hospitality sector in some shape or form. The hospitality sector can be contract catering, hotels and restaurants and the tourism industry in general. It is not just mainstream cafés and restaurants. People are working in the contract catering area and working in factories. We have a diverse industry.
